The UX Researcher is responsible for understanding and evaluating customer behaviors, user needs, workflow pain points, design concepts, and the usability of existing and future GTI solutions. This role is focused on user experience research and design ownership.

The UX Researcher partners with Product Owners, the Director of Product, IT Development, Operations, Support, Third-Party Design Contractor(s), and end users as GTI's design partner to ensure research findings inform product strategy, roadmap decisions, design validation, backlog prioritization, and launch readiness. This role guide accessibility standards and common design systems and will create or direct designs and prototypes for testing and development.

Responsibilities

  • Plan and conduct user research across customer, participant, caregiver, employee, support, and operational stakeholder groups.
  • Develop research plans, interview guides, surveys, usability tests, journey maps, and synthesis approaches aligned to product questions.
  • Evaluate current products, workflows, prototypes, and future solution concepts for usability, accessibility, friction, comprehension, and adoption barriers.
  • Partner with Product Owners and the Director of Product to connect research findings to roadmap priorities, requirements, and backlog decisions.
  • Define the design system and create or collaborate on design elements for design exploration, prototype validation, usability testing, and customer experience considerations.
  • Build and guide development of prototypes and designs for testing and development
  • Coordinate research sessions, including participant recruitment support, scheduling, consent expectations, and privacy-sensitive handling of feedback.
  • Build and maintain a lightweight research repository, including findings, themes, artifacts, and reusable insights.
  • Define and track usability signals such as task success, friction points, adoption barriers, satisfaction feedback, and support themes.
  • Communicate research findings through concise readouts, artifacts, and stakeholder discussions that drive product decisions.

Requirements

  • 4+ years of experience in UX research, design, product research, customer research, service design research, or related roles.
  • Experience user experience research methods, including interviews, surveys, usability testing, observation, and synthesis.
  • Experience building prototypes and designs that meet accessibility, usability, and brand standards
  • Familiarity with key UX concepts such as design systems, design sprints, usability testing, etc.
  • Ability to evaluate complex workflows, internal tools, customer-facing experiences, and service interactions.
  • Strong skills in translating research findings into actionable product recommendations and decision support.
  • Experience partnering with product managers, product owners, designers, engineers, operations, and customer-facing teams.
  • Familiarity with accessibility, inclusive practices, usability heuristics, and research ethics.
  • Comfort working with external design partners and cross-functional teams to validate design concepts.
  • Strong written, visual, and verbal communication skills, including clear presentation of insights to stakeholders.
  • Experience with research and design tools such as Figma, Adobe, UserTesting, Qualtrics, Miro, or similar platforms.
  • Experience in regulated, healthcare, public sector, or complex service environments, preferred.
